Obama "Disturbed" By Anti-Gay Views Of Prominent Supporter McClurkin

Democratic presidential candidate Barack Obama said Monday he is "disturbed" by some of gospel-singer Donnie McClurkin's views toward homosexuals, a day after the prominent Obama supporter lashed out at critics for calling him 'anti-gay.'

"It's true we had a controversy...a gospel singer was singing at a gospel concert on our behalf, he was one of many, and he had some views that were anti-gay," the Illinois Democrat said during an MTV/MySpace forum. "I am disturbed by those views and I have said publicly that I have disagreed with them."
